Meritor promotes Nelligan, Stevenson

June 1, 2011

Component maker Meritor Inc. has elevated two executives to new positions. John Nelligan has been promoted to gm of OEM sales & national accounts. He succeeds Dennis Kline, who recently retired from the company after 36 years of service.

A two-decade veteran of the trucking industry himself, Nelligan joined Meritor in 2009 after a four-year stint as dealer principal and gm at Harper Truck Centres in Mississauga, ON. He’s also held executive positions at Daimler Trucks North America and Western Star Trucks.

Nelligan will in turn be succeeded by Matthew Stevenson as gm of North American field operations & marketing. Stevenson will be responsible for the company’s field sales team, service, training, fleet and dealer relationships and Meritor WABCO field sales. He will also retain responsibility for product marketing in North America supporting the company's Truck, Trailer, and Specialty business units.

Prior to joining Meritor in 2010, Stevenson spent nearly ten years at Daimler Trucks North America (DTNA).

Both Nelligan and Stevenson will report directly to Joe Plomin, vp of Meritor’s Truck Americas unit, the company said.
